My name is William Thorne the owner and director of programs for WVT-Workforce Vocational Training Co. WVT is a community empowerment organization whose end-to-end Community Engagement Initiative (CEI) comprehensive framework will deliver economic and environmental benefits for an energy/renewable efficiency workforce, and energy efficient streamline modular manufacturing with community wide strategic planning with smart program design and management.

WVT’s comprehensive framework, comprehensive cognitive assessments, comprehensive psychometric assessments, and continuous improvement, is for the professional development of a professional energy efficiency workforce that will advance the social welfare of historically disenfranchised, underserved, and marginalized population(s).

The manufacturing component of WVT-CEI is part of a much larger community outreach program that will transform disadvantaged individuals into productive and self-reliant citizens. The goal of manufacturing is to build Energy Star homes, that are energy efficient, affordable, and provides fulltime employment for over 75 disadvantaged individuals, in addition to giving WVT financial sustainability to develop its Community Workforce Program (CWP).

The CWP will assess marginalized individuals and deliver life changing intervention programs to the Community Client (C/C). After graduating from our 2-month orientation program, WVT pays all client’s tuitions, books, stipends, tools, & subsidized daycare. Each graduate may attend a 2-year community college, enroll in a clean/renewable energy apprenticeship program, or become a trade union employee. These paid expenses will reduce some of the systemic barriers that have excluded marginalized individuals from self-sustainability and living wadge employment.
